East Palestine police investigating drive-by shooting on West Martin Street

EAST PALESTINE — Village police are investigating a drive-by shooting that occurred early Sunday on West Martin Street. Lt. Don Johnson released a statement via social media Sunday morning stating that the shooting occurred in the 800 block of West Martin Street and it is believed it was a targeted incident and there is currently no threat to the public. He said the shots were fired from a passing vehicle into a home on West Martin Street.
